Output af921392ca9b62c3a9afe03b73362d911bdbba11c3424e1f53a2815c1cf8fa8f:0

value
5811
script pubkey
OP_HASH160 OP_PUSHBYTES_20 685082d049095c314b538b112d2c7ab879ab76ab OP_EQUAL
address
3BCaeViBykkBr6kpbNdTe19WXAzT1kK7re
transaction
af921392ca9b62c3a9afe03b73362d911bdbba11c3424e1f53a2815c1cf8fa8f
confirmations
312065
spent
true